Applicants that have been included on applications as a researcher co-investigator are eligible to apply, provided they still meet all eligibility criteria. Discovery Fellowships can be held on a part-time basis down to 0.5 full-time equivalent (FTE). Proposals are welcomed from applicants of all nationalities, subject to the fellowship being hosted by a UK university or BBSRC-sponsored institute.
